Katsuya opening second Izaka-Ya in Manhattan Beach

Posted November 17, 2009 at 12:18 pm

2 Comments

Chef Katsuya Uechi has become best known for teaming with SBE owner Sam Nazarian and designer Philippe Starck on four stylish Katsuya restaurants in Los Angeles. Still, he first gained momentum at a rustic Japanese restaurant called Katsu-Ya in a Studio City strip mall. The latest Uechi news shows he remains attached to his more casual roots, with plans to open a second Izaka-Ya by Katsu-Ya in the former Manhattan Beach home of Octopus. While the ABC license request may make it look like the change is imminent, an employee at the Beverly Center-adjacent original predicted “next year.”
